# Performance by Creator Report

The Performance by Creator report shows you a wide range of tracking data broken down according to each creator. KPIs, like actions, clicks, and more, can all be found here.

#### Performance data reference table

| Metric                 | Description                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                   |
| ---------------------- | --------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| Creator                | The name of the creator.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                      |
| Campaigns              | <p>The number of associated campaigns assigned to the creator. All metrics in this row should tie back to data associated with posts and performance that is tied back to this campaign.</p><p>This report shows all creator performance within the selected time period for this program, regardless of whether there is a campaign or not.</p><p>You can expect to see <em>No Campaign</em> if the <code>creator\_campaign\_id</code> (ccid) identifier was not present in the tracking link that created this click and action. This can happen if the creator didn’t take the tracking link from a particular task/deliverable, but instead got it from their program-level tracking.</p> |
| Social Platforms       | The number of social platforms used by the creator.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                           |
| Posts                  | The total number of posts, stories, and other types of content posted by creators per creator.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                |
| Reaches (Lifetime)     | The total number of followers (audience) across all of the creators' connected social platforms, across your selected time span.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                              |
| Engagements (Lifetime) | The number of audience actions taken after seeing posted content, across your selected time span. Actions can include reacting to the content, clicking a link, sharing the content, and more.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                |
| Impressions (Lifetime) | The number of unique audience members that viewed content, across your selected time span.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                    |
| Clicks                 | The total number of link clicks that took the creators' audience to your landing page.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                        |
| Actions                | The total number of conversions (sales, app installs, etc.) tracked for a particular creator. This number excludes any reversed conversions.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                  |
| Action Cost            | The amount of compensation paid to creators for driving the traffic that resulted in conversions for your campaign.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                           |
| Other Costs            | The cost for all non-actions associated with this creator.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                    |
| Flat Fee               | The amount of compensation paid to creators for completing their campaign tasks.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                              |
| Total Compensation     | Total compensation is the sum of your *Action Cost*, and *Flat Fee* costs.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                    |
| Revenue                | This is the total amount of sales creators have generated for you from link clicks for a particular campaign.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                 |
| Comments (Lifetime)    | Total number of comments the associated posts had recorded up to the specified end date. Measurement may not apply to all social platforms.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                   |
| Shares (Lifetime)      | Total number of times the post was shared up to the specified end date. Measurement may not apply to all social platforms.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                    |
| Views (Lifetime)       | Total number of time the associated post had been viewed up to the specified end date. Measurement may not apply to all social platforms.                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                     |

The comparison graph compares the categories of selected rows in the data table based on the metric selected in the trend graph. This graph will show a daily trend of the selected categories over the selected date range.
